I got the cheapest 22"+ 16x9 LCD I could find. 4:3 LCDs are almost non-existant these days. So I went 16x9 just because if the LCD ever fails, I can replace it with a new 16x9 with minimal headache. Also, when you are playing, you don't care that it is 16x9 and not 4:3. And it does not look stupid when not in use. That's all I have to say. |
| drventure:
I'd second ragnar's comment. Get a decently hires LCD and you won't notice any screendoor at all. I run a dell 2405 at 1920x1200, Mame looks great. Sure, you do get black bars on the sides for most games, but it's really not that objectionable. Just make sure you get a good graphics card that can handle some of the directx effects that Mame uses to scale up the original game screens. With the effects turned on, the games look great (but I'm no purist so take that with a salt lick ;) Plus, you can run plenty of PC games in full widescreen. |
